SFVBA listservs allow communication with other section members. Listservs give members the opportunity to post a query on a substantive or procedural issues, get feedback on judges, talk shop, share and receive tips, and discuss referrals with colleagues.

Sending a Message to a Listserv

  1. Only members of a particular listserv can send messages to that list.
  2. Communications should be brief, in good taste, and contain no attachments (unless part of SFVBA business).
  3. The following communications are not authorized to be sent by listserv: commercial advertising; notices of events unrelated to the SFVBA or the Courts; notices prepared by vendors; and political notices.
  4. Include a signature tag on all messages. Include your name, location and email address.
  5. Only send a message to the entire list when it contains information that everyone can benefit from. Using the reply button in your email application will automatically send your response to the entire list. To reply directly to a member of the list, use your email application’s forwarding option and type or copy the email address of the individual to whom you want to respond.
  6. Discuss specific information about cases with caution. Opposing counsel may be on the listserv.
